Climate twins of Drain, OR
These are the US cities whose 12-month climate pattern most closely matches Drain's. Each "twin" must be at least 140 miles away to avoid trivial near-neighbor matches. Similarity is computed across all 24 monthly metrics (12 average temperatures + 12 average precipitations), normalized so temperature and precipitation contribute equally.
Side-by-side: Drain vs its climate twin
Top match: Scappoose, OR
| Month | Drain | Scappoose | ||||
|---|---|---|---|---|---|---|
| High | Low | Precip | High | Low | Precip | |
| January | 50.5°F | 34.8°F | 7.31 in | 46.8°F | 33.8°F | 6.54 in |
| February | 54.5°F | 35.1°F | 5.49 in | 51.2°F | 34.2°F | 4.62 in |
| March | 59.0°F | 36.5°F | 5.44 in | 56.3°F | 36.9°F | 4.54 in |
| April | 63.7°F | 39.3°F | 4.25 in | 61.0°F | 39.9°F | 3.08 in |
| May | 70.7°F | 43.8°F | 2.69 in | 68.2°F | 46.2°F | 2.49 in |
| June | 76.1°F | 47.9°F | 1.24 in | 73.1°F | 50.6°F | 1.37 in |
| July | 84.8°F | 51.5°F | 0.33 in | 81.0°F | 54.5°F | 0.48 in |
| August | 85.7°F | 50.7°F | 0.42 in | 82.0°F | 54.4°F | 0.52 in |
| September | 80.3°F | 46.2°F | 1.42 in | 76.3°F | 49.8°F | 1.56 in |
| October | 67.8°F | 41.7°F | 3.51 in | 63.6°F | 42.8°F | 3.60 in |
| November | 55.3°F | 38.6°F | 6.96 in | 52.6°F | 37.0°F | 6.26 in |
| December | 48.8°F | 34.9°F | 8.54 in | 46.1°F | 33.7°F | 7.25 in |

How this is computed
Each city is represented by a 24-dimensional vector: 12 monthly average temperatures and 12 monthly average precipitations. Each dimension is z-score normalized across the population of US cities, so that temperature variance and precipitation variance contribute proportionally. Distance between cities is Euclidean. We filter out cities within 2° latitude/longitude (~140 miles) so that "twins" mean climatically similar but geographically distinct — not just the neighboring town. Full methodology →
